Bavarian Nordic A/S (BVNRY)
OTCMKTS: BVNRY · Delayed Price · USD
8.30
0.00 (0.00%)
Jul 2, 2024, 2:55 PM EDT - Market closed

Bavarian Nordic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year
Current20232022202120202019 2018 - 2001
Market Capitalization
1,941655718802512328
Upgrade
Market Cap Growth
131.22%-8.81%-10.53%56.79%56.03%-54.78%
Upgrade
Enterprise Value
1,628462889881538550
Upgrade
PE Ratio
13.833.07-14.29-11.9412.75-6.54
Upgrade
PS Ratio
2.020.641.582.921.913.42
Upgrade
PB Ratio
1.320.440.690.750.721.22
Upgrade
P/FCF Ratio
13.0631.92-4.27-3.92-26.25-0.77
Upgrade
P/OCF Ratio
7.594.0422.56-15.486.19-8.22
Upgrade
EV/Sales Ratio
1.700.451.953.212.015.74
Upgrade
EV/EBITDA Ratio
5.111.5615.5548.724.60-14.66
Upgrade
EV/EBIT Ratio
10.712.13-1598.97-23.138.28-12.02
Upgrade
EV/FCF Ratio
10.9622.53-5.29-4.30-27.62-1.29
Upgrade
Debt / Equity Ratio
0.010.010.250.150.100.98
Upgrade
Debt / EBITDA Ratio
0.060.074.459.060.58-7.06
Upgrade
Debt / FCF Ratio
0.131.02-1.51-0.80-3.49-0.62
Upgrade
Quick Ratio
1.021.341.492.181.940.27
Upgrade
Current Ratio
1.641.941.962.492.500.32
Upgrade
Asset Turnover
0.470.490.250.160.210.09
Upgrade
Interest Coverage
-4.2499.66-0.03-1.732.54-17.11
Upgrade
Return on Equity (ROE)
9.68%14.27%-4.86%-6.30%5.67%-18.59%
Upgrade
Return on Assets (ROA)
7.23%10.28%-2.80%-3.84%3.17%-4.92%
Upgrade
Return on Capital (ROIC)
10.12%14.21%-0.04%-3.10%8.25%-8.56%
Upgrade
Earnings Yield
7.33%32.59%-7.00%-8.38%7.84%-15.29%
Upgrade
FCF Yield
7.66%3.13%-23.40%-25.54%-3.81%-129.94%
Upgrade
Buyback Yield / Dilution
-193.94%-8.93%-11.59%-16.76%-32.44%66.64%
Upgrade
Total Shareholder Return
-193.94%-8.93%-11.59%-16.76%-32.44%66.64%
Upgrade
Sources: The data provider is Financial Modeling Prep and the numbers are sourced from SEC filings.